Buffer 개체
버퍼 개체는 샘플을 보관하고 Windows Media Format SDK의 개체와 애플리케이션 간에 전달하는 데 사용됩니다. 파일을 작성할 때 버퍼 개체를 사용하여 입력 샘플을 작성기에 전달합니다. 파일을 읽을 때 판독기 개체 또는 동기 판독기 개체는 버퍼 개체의 애플리케이션에 샘플을 제공합니다.
파일에 샘플을 작성하려면 IWMWriter::AllocateSample 메서드를 사용하여 버퍼 개체를 만들 수 있습니다. 샘플 읽기의 경우 판독기 개체와 동기 판독기 개체는 모두 내부적으로 버퍼 개체를 만듭니다. 선택하는 경우 IWMReaderAllocatorEx::AllocateForOutputEx 또는 IWMReaderAllocatorEx::AllocateForStreamEx 를 사용하여 파일 읽기를 위해 사용자 고유 의 버퍼 개체를 할당할 수 있습니다.
다음 인터페이스는 모든 버퍼 개체에서 지원됩니다.
인터페이스 | 설명 |
---|---|
INSSBuffer | 를 제어하고 버퍼에 대한 액세스를 제공합니다. |
INSSBuffer2 | 구현되지 않았습니다. |
INSSBuffer3 | 데이터 단위 확장에 사용되는 버퍼 속성을 지원합니다. |
INSSBuffer4 | 버퍼 속성을 열거합니다. |
관련 항목